**The position**

To coordinate and facilitate the day-to-day activities of the wellbeing service provided for Norfolk and Suffolk Constabularies. The post holder will be responsible for contributing to the planning and delivery of wellbeing programmes and initiatives for the organisation.

**It is essential that applicants meet the following criteria**:

- Proven experience and passion of promoting health and wellbeing in a large organisation of wellbeing and/or mental health
- Excellent time management and organisation skills
- Effective and confident communicator both orally and in writing
- Experience of coordinating employee engagement programmes
- Ability to demonstrate an understanding of police culture and its impact on the wellbeing of staff and officers
- Ability to deal with difficult conversations with compassion and empathy
- Able to build and maintain relationships with a wide range of people across different levels of an organisation
- Ability to undertake research around the topics of wellbeing and report on findings in an effective manner.

**It is desirable that applicants meet the following criteria**:

- Knowledge of Trauma Risk Management (TRiM) models
- Experience and or qualification in mental health studies (including Mental Health First Aider)
